Just my opinion, but this comment doesn't make too much sense based off past experience. Example... The Nexus S was a GSM phone... Samsung specifically made it CDMA and added 4G just for Sprint. So who knows what they are planning, but I think just simply ruling out the G Nexus because it is initially being released as an LTE phone is presumptuous.

Actually it does. Remember they passed on the Nexus One (and Google actually built a CDMA version) and instead did the Evo? By the time Sprint has LTE, there will be another Nexus phone about ready to release. There's one every year. Also, Sprint's Nexus S came out just under 5 months after T-Mobile's and Sprint's LTE won't even be in 50% of their WiMax markets in 5-6 months, so almost no one would be able to use the Galaxy Nexus with LTE.
